Transfer pricing adjustment up 18 pct in 2014

Newsroom 16/04/2015 | 14:47

Tax inspectors conducted last year 130 tax inspections which included an analysis of the affiliation relations of the taxpayer and the transfer prices applied as part of the transactions undertaken with the identified related parties, says Transfer Pricing Services (TPS).

“Last year were conducted a third of the total number of transfer pricing inspections performed until present, and the biggest transfer pricing adjustment performed by the tax inspectors was 18 percent higher than the one performed in 2013. The adjustment was performed to a large taxpayer not named by NAFA,” reads a TPS informative note on official data regarding the activity undertaken by the National Agency for Fiscal Administration (NAFA) in the area of transfer pricing over 2014.

According to TPS, NAFA mentions that the team allocated for managing the area of transfer pricing consists of 54 tax inspectors at local level and 12 tax inspectors at the central level. To date, 72 tax inspectors were trained as part of an experience exchange program with experts from UK, and 196 tax inspectors operating in the territory participated last year in intensive training seminars in the area of transfer pricing. According to an official note from 2014, all tax inspectors within the tax inspection apparatus of NAFA have attributions in auditing transfer prices, by way of requesting the transfer pricing documentation file.
